"One of the most impressive collections of #Hebraic and #Jewish #literature today is to be found in Washington’s #LibraryofCongress. Its collection of #Judaica, started in 1912 with a gift of some 10,000 #books from Jacob H. Schiff, now has 250,000 books, #periodicals, and #newspapers. To celebrate this collection, #Brandeis University has just issued Books Like Sapphires, written by Ann Brener, who highlights a selection of the books in the library, dividing the large format book into sections that cover the #Hebrew Bible, the literature of the sages, children’s books, and so forth."

I am excited to share some brief news on the recent progress we made in pushing bibliographic data on all #Arabic #Periodicals published before 1930 and their editors to #Wikidata: we did it!

With a bit of SPARQL one can now browse our data set from projectjaraid.github.io/ as a graph (tinyurl.com/jaraid-graph), table (w.wiki/9rDP) or a map (w.wiki/9o3Z).

More detailed descriptions of our effort will follow in the form of blog posts (and potentially a longer thread).

Holding data beyond #HathiTrust, #OCLC and the German #ZDB have not been pushed yet.
